The types of properties most commonly affected by flea and tick infestations include commercial spaces with outdoor elements, such as parks, hotels, restaurants with outdoor patios, and retail centers with landscaped grounds. Properties that accommodate animals, like kennels or veterinary clinics, are also at higher risk. Additionally, properties located near wooded or grassy areas tend to be more vulnerable due to the natural habitats that support flea and tick populations. These environments often require specialized pest removal services to treat outdoor spaces and prevent pests from migrating indoors, helping to protect the entire property from infestation.
